How We Remove Water from Your Shower Pan
Our process for Shower Pan Leak Water Removal is meticulous and designed to get the job done fast. We’ll start by containing the water to prevent further damage, then use specialized equipment to extract the water and dry the area. We’ll monitor moisture levels and adjust our drying protocols as needed to ensure everything is dry and safe. We’ll also inspect the shower pan for any damage and make any necessary repairs.
Step 1: Contain the Water
We’ll set up a containment system to prevent further water damage and make it easier to extract the water. Our technicians will use a combination of tarps, plastic sheets, and equipment to contain the area and prevent water from spreading.
Step 2: Extract the Water
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from the shower pan and surrounding areas. Our technicians will use a combination of pumps, wet vacuums, and other equipment to remove as much water as possible.
Step 3: Dry the Area
We’ll use specialized drying equipment to dry the area and prevent mold growth. Our technicians will monitor moisture levels and adjust our drying protocols as needed to ensure everything is dry and safe.
Step 4: Repair the Shower Pan
We’ll inspect the shower pan for any damage and make any necessary repairs. Our technicians will ensure the shower pan is safe and functional before completing the job.

Warning Signs You Need Shower Pan Leak Water Removal
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the following sign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th. If you notice musty smells coming from your shower, it’s time to act fast.
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
Water stains on the 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leaky shower pan.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to bigger problems if left unchecked.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is damaged, it’s time to call us.
Visible Water Damage or Leaks
Visible water damage or leaks are a clear sign that you need Shower Pan Leak Water Removal. Don’t wait, call us today.
Increased Water Bills
Increased water bills can be a sign of a leaky shower pan. If you notice your water bills are higher than usual, it’s time to investigate.
Water Damage to Surrounding Areas
Water damage to surrounding areas can be a sign of a leaky shower pan. If you notice water damage to your walls, ceiling, or flooring, it’s time to act fast.

Shower Pan Leak Water Removal Cost In Wellington, FL
The cost of Shower Pan Leak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Wellington, FL.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Shower pan repair or repl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, type of repair or replacement needed |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of mold growth, size of affected area |
| Containment and setup |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of containment needed |
| Equipment rental and usage |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, type of equipment needed |
| Inspection and assessment |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
